The Brimvale kiosk watchdog restarts the Loomview shell if the heartbeat file goes stale for more than 90 seconds. Before each release, verify the watchdog service version matches the shell build, since a mismatch can trigger restart loops on boot. Full restart-loop diagnostics and override steps are documented on the internal page here.

dashboard of kajeg-yagug = https://jira.tolvaqsys.internal/display/browse/pages/56360b74

Ticket: Staging env misconfiguration — Pipewren websocket gateway

Staging has permessage-deflate enabled with context takeover, which inflates memory per connection and, per our threat model, risks compression-oracle style leakage on mixed-sensitivity frames. Prod correctly disables context takeover. While correcting WS_COMPRESSION_MODE in the staging env file, we noticed the gateway's session-signing credential was also missing there, causing silent fallback to an insecure default. It should be set on the line that follows.

vault entry, fadup-tagag: RELAY_SECRET8=2fd92179

## Further Reading

The Oakmere crash-report pipeline ingests symbolicated crashes from the Pippet mobile apps, batches them through the Cinderhall queue, and surfaces grouped issues in the triage board. New contractors should understand the symbolication step first, since most ingestion failures start there. Retention rules and sampling rates change per release, so don't rely on stale notes. Architecture diagrams and the current configuration reference are kept on the internal engineering page.

runbook for tagug-hafog: https://jira.lumiclabs.internal/projects/pages/pages/9773c0d8